N. Chucholowski is a scholar working on Cancer Research, Hematology and Genetics. According to data from OpenAlex, N. Chucholowski has authored 6 papers receiving a total of 507 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 5 papers in Cancer Research, 4 papers in Hematology and 2 papers in Genetics. Recurrent topics in N. Chucholowski's work include Protease and Inhibitor Mechanisms (5 papers), Blood Coagulation and Thrombosis Mechanisms (4 papers) and Coagulation, Bradykinin, Polyphosphates, and Angioedema (2 papers). N. Chucholowski is often cited by papers focused on Protease and Inhibitor Mechanisms (5 papers), Blood Coagulation and Thrombosis Mechanisms (4 papers) and Coagulation, Bradykinin, Polyphosphates, and Angioedema (2 papers). N. Chucholowski collaborates with scholars based in Germany, Ireland and Japan. N. Chucholowski's co-authors include H. Graeff, F. Jänicke, Juan J. Calvete, Manfred Schmitt, Lothar Goretzki, Hiroshi Kobayashi, Wolfgang A. Günzler, Michael D. Kramer, Mark R. Schmitt and L. Pache and has published in prestigious journals such as Journal of Biological Chemistry, British Journal of Cancer and Sensors and Actuators B Chemical.

All Works

6 of 6 papers shown
1.
Kates, Ronald, et al.. (1995). Monitoring of antibody-antigen reacions with affinity sensors: experiments and models. Sensors and Actuators B Chemical. 27(1-3). 474–476. 12 indexed citations
2.
Kobayashi, Hiroshi, Hidekazu Ohi, Hiromitsu Shinohara, et al.. (1993). Saturation of tumour cell surface receptors for urokinase-type plasminogen activator by amino-terminal fragment and subsequent effect on reconstituted basement membranes invasion. British Journal of Cancer. 67(3). 537–544. 35 indexed citations
3.
Schmitt, Mark R., F. Jänicke, Nobuhiko Moniwa, et al.. (1992). Tumor-Associated Urokinase-Type Plasminogen Activator: Biological and Clinical Significance. Biological Chemistry Hoppe-Seyler. 373(2). 611–622. 105 indexed citations
4.
Kobayashi, Hiroshi, Manfred Schmitt, Lothar Goretzki, et al.. (1991). Cathepsin B efficiently activates the soluble and the tumor cell receptor-bound form of the proenzyme urokinase-type plasminogen activator (Pro-uPA).. Journal of Biological Chemistry. 266(8). 5147–5152. 286 indexed citations
5.
Schmitt, Mark R., F. Jänicke, Juan J. Calvete, et al.. (1991). Biological and clinical relevance of the urokinase-type plasminogen activator (uPA) in breast cancer.. PubMed. 50(4-6). 731–41. 50 indexed citations
6.
Schmitt, Manfred, N. Chucholowski, Lothar Goretzki, et al.. (1991). Fluorescent Probes as Tools to Assess the Receptor for the Urokinase-Type Plasminogen Activator on Tumor Cells. Seminars in Thrombosis and Hemostasis. 17(3). 291–302. 19 indexed citations
